About

Dr. Jenna Mandel is a pioneering cardiothoracic surgeon whose research is redefining the landscape of minimally invasive cardiac surgery. Her work centers on advancing robotic techniques to reduce procedural trauma and accelerate patient recovery. Dr. Mandel’s major contributions include demonstrating the safety and efficacy of a novel, ultra-minimally invasive approach for robotic cardiac tumor resection using a single 8-mm working port, a technique detailed in her most-cited work (9 citations). She has also been instrumental in proving the feasibility of discharging patients within one to two days after complex robotic cardiac procedures, challenging traditional recovery timelines. Her investigations into endoaortic balloon occlusion versus transthoracic cross-clamping for robotic mitral valve surgery, as well as her pioneering use of percutaneous axillary cannulation for cardiopulmonary bypass, provide critical comparative data that guide surgical decision-making. With a growing body of work that includes early adoption of barbed sutures for robotic mitral valve repair, Dr. Mandel is a leading voice in the push toward safer, faster, and less invasive cardiac surgical care.
